1. Introduction to URL Shortening
URL shortening is a technique on the net where a protracted URL might be converted right into a shorter, additional manageable kind. This shortened URL redirects to the original extensive URL when frequented. Expert services like Bitly and TinyURL are well-acknowledged examples of URL shorteners. The necessity for URL shortening arose with the arrival of social networking platforms like Twitter, where character boundaries for posts designed it tough to share lengthy URLs.

Further than social networking, URL shorteners are handy in advertising campaigns, e-mails, and printed media wherever extensive URLs may be cumbersome.

two. Main Components of a URL Shortener
A URL shortener ordinarily includes the next elements:

Website Interface: Here is the entrance-end component the place buyers can enter their extended URLs and get shortened versions. It can be a straightforward variety with a Online page.
Databases: A databases is essential to retail outlet the mapping involving the first extended URL as well as the shortened Variation. Databases like MySQL, PostgreSQL, or NoSQL solutions like MongoDB can be used.
Redirection Logic: This is the backend logic that can take the shorter URL and redirects the person into the corresponding long URL. This logic is usually executed in the internet server or an software layer.
API: Many URL shorteners offer an API in order that 3rd-party programs can programmatically shorten URLs and retrieve the original extensive URLs.
3. Designing the URL Shortening Algorithm
The crux of the URL shortener lies in its algorithm for converting a long URL into a short just one. Several techniques can be employed, which include:

Hashing: The long URL can be hashed into a fixed-dimensions string, which serves given that the brief URL. Having said that, hash collisions (various URLs resulting in precisely the same hash) have to be managed.
Base62 Encoding: One common tactic is to utilize Base62 encoding (which takes advantage of 62 characters: 0-9, A-Z, along with a-z) on an integer ID. The ID corresponds on the entry while in the databases. This technique makes certain that the shorter URL is as small as you possibly can.
Random String Era: An additional strategy will be to make a random string of a set duration (e.g., 6 characters) and Examine if it’s now in use while in the database. If not, it’s assigned for the lengthy URL.
four. Database Administration
The database schema for a URL shortener is often easy, with two primary fields:

ID: A unique identifier for each URL entry.
Prolonged URL: The original URL that needs to be shortened.
Shorter URL/Slug: The quick Model of your URL, frequently stored as a singular string.
In addition to these, it is advisable to store metadata such as the creation date, expiration date, and the volume of moments the shorter URL continues to be accessed.

5. Dealing with Redirection
Redirection can be a significant part of the URL shortener's Procedure. Every time a person clicks on a brief URL, the services should immediately retrieve the initial URL within the databases and redirect the person utilizing an HTTP 301 (long lasting redirect) or 302 (momentary redirect) position code.

Functionality is key listed here, as the procedure must be nearly instantaneous. Tactics like databases indexing and caching (e.g., utilizing Redis or Memcached) is often employed to speed up the retrieval course of action.

six. Security Issues
Stability is a substantial worry in URL shorteners:

Destructive URLs: A URL shortener can be abused to spread malicious inbound links. Implementing URL validation, blacklisting, or integrating with third-get together protection products and services to check URLs just before shortening them can mitigate this chance.
Spam Avoidance: Amount restricting and CAPTCHA can prevent abuse by spammers attempting to create 1000s of small URLs.
seven. Scalability
Given that the URL shortener grows, it might require to take care of countless URLs and redirect requests. This needs a scalable architecture, perhaps involving load balancers, distributed databases, and microservices.

Load Balancing: Distribute targeted traffic across a number of servers to deal with large loads.
Distributed Databases: Use databases that may scale horizontally, like Cassandra or MongoDB.
Microservices: Separate concerns like URL shortening, analytics, and redirection into distinctive products and services to further improve scalability and maintainability.
eight. Analytics
URL shorteners usually supply analytics to track how frequently a short URL is clicked, in which the targeted visitors is coming from, and various handy metrics. This calls for logging Each and every redirect and possibly integrating with analytics platforms.
